1993 Ford Probe vs. 1969 Lotus Elan

To start off, 1993 Ford Probe is newer by 24 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1969 Lotus Elan.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1969 Lotus Elan would be higher. At 2,183 cc (4 cylinders), 1993 Ford Probe is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1969 Lotus Elan (116 HP @ 6250 RPM) has 8 more horse power than 1993 Ford Probe. (108 HP @ 4700 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 1969 Lotus Elan should accelerate faster than 1993 Ford Probe.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1993 Ford Probe weights approximately 400 kg more than 1969 Lotus Elan.

Because 1969 Lotus Elan is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 1969 Lotus Elan.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 1993 Ford Probe,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1993 Ford Probe (179 Nm @ 3000 RPM) has 33 more torque (in Nm) than 1969 Lotus Elan. (146 Nm @ 4000 RPM). This means 1993 Ford Probe will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1969 Lotus Elan.
